this might be a stupid question but do you have to get it tuned. or can you just get gas installed and drive off?

  • Pitlane Member
  • Legacy Donating Member
  • Member For: 19y 4m 15d
  • Gender: Male
  • Location: Pakenham, Victoria
Posted

The system is designed for a standard car so you can drive in drive out for around $5k with gas and standard everything else.

However if you decide to modify later it will become more expensive. For instance, if you turn the power up, you will need more fuel, and in this case the tank will have to be cut open to have another pump installed. More power, more mods, more money.

How does the tank work? Take yours out put and new one takes it's place? Or you need a tank, in boot or somewhere different ?

  • Pitlane Member
  • Legacy Donating Member
  • Member For: 19y 4m 15d
  • Gender: Male
  • Location: Pakenham, Victoria
Posted

I am going

One of the usual tankS in the boot, you keep your fuel tank as it starts on petrol. The other option is a toroidal tank which takes up the spare wheel well, but I'd I wanted one of those it would have been another 2-3 month wait.

I have been wondering if you could retrofit the other tank in for increased range.
